GIA - German Island Award

Moderator: OE6CLD

Locked
OE6CLD
Log4OM Alpha Team
Posts: 207
Joined: 04 Jun 2013, 08:54
Location: Nuremberg
Contact:

GIA - German Island Award

Post by OE6CLD »

Hi all,
award_GIA.xml
GIA-German Island Award (xml)
(51.58 KiB) Downloaded 419 times
Created a user award file. Everything worked fine except the import of the ValidTo date. What's the valid format of a date? Is this dependent on the locale setting or always DD.MM.YYYY (in the XML it's 9999-12-31T23:59:59.9999999)?

Nevertheless, changed the few entries with a ValidTo date manually, now everything works perfectly! This feature was one of the most wanted on my side.

Please find attached the .xml file for the GIA-German Island Award file, more to come ...

73,
Claus, OE6CLD/EI7JZ
Claus, OE6CLD/DJ0DX/EI7JZ
User avatar
G4POP
Log4OM Alpha Team
Posts: 10750
Joined: 21 Jan 2013, 14:55
Location: Burnham on Crouch, Essex UK

Re: GIA - German Island Award

Post by G4POP »

Well done Claus!
73 Terry G4POP
User avatar
IW3HMH
Site Admin
Posts: 2925
Joined: 21 Jan 2013, 14:20
Location: Quarto d'Altino - Venezia (ITA)
Contact:

Re: GIA - German Island Award

Post by IW3HMH »

Hi Claus, it should be set automatically by the Award Editor...
thank you for this file, i'm preparing a library package with updated for awards, that we can release more often than official releases.

I strongly encourage everyone to work on awards and share his work with the community!!!
Daniele Pistollato - IW3HMH
OE6CLD
Log4OM Alpha Team
Posts: 207
Joined: 04 Jun 2013, 08:54
Location: Nuremberg
Contact:

Re: GIA - German Island Award

Post by OE6CLD »

Hi Daniele,

I definitely will provide more awards.

Regarding the validTo date, I know that you can update this after importing the CSV file, but I want to do this already in the CSV file. According to the manual the header for the CSV file is as following:

Code: Select all

ActivationItem;ActivationItemDescription;ActivationItemGroup;ActivationItemSubGroup;Activation Note;ActivationScore;Dxcc;ValidFrom;ValidTo
I just need to know the format of ValidFrom and ValidTo.

73,
Claus, EI7JZ/OE6CLD
Claus, OE6CLD/DJ0DX/EI7JZ
User avatar
IW3HMH
Site Admin
Posts: 2925
Joined: 21 Jan 2013, 14:20
Location: Quarto d'Altino - Venezia (ITA)
Contact:

Re: GIA - German Island Award

Post by IW3HMH »

if i remember correctly it's "yyyymmdd" year (4) + month (2) + day (2) eg. 20140422

i can be more precise in a couple of hours when we place hands on code...
Daniele Pistollato - IW3HMH
User avatar
IW3HMH
Site Admin
Posts: 2925
Joined: 21 Jan 2013, 14:20
Location: Quarto d'Altino - Venezia (ITA)
Contact:

Re: GIA - German Island Award

Post by IW3HMH »

by the way this field is not mandatory if you don't have a start/end date.
The only mandatory fields is the code, and dxcc if not set at award level.
code description is strongly requested but not mandatory
Daniele Pistollato - IW3HMH
OE6CLD
Log4OM Alpha Team
Posts: 207
Joined: 04 Jun 2013, 08:54
Location: Nuremberg
Contact:

Re: GIA - German Island Award

Post by OE6CLD »

Hi Daniele,

I will give it a try tomorrow when I finish the next award where I need this for a few entries. I know that this is not mandatory, but sometimes a few entries only are valid for a certain period (e.g. because there is no island anymore).

73,
Claus, EI7JZ/OE6CLD
Claus, OE6CLD/DJ0DX/EI7JZ
User avatar
IW3HMH
Site Admin
Posts: 2925
Joined: 21 Jan 2013, 14:20
Location: Quarto d'Altino - Venezia (ITA)
Contact:

Re: GIA - German Island Award

Post by IW3HMH »

Yes, islands sometime disappears. Here in Venezia this will happen often.

As information, when i preselect an award list (and a reference list) i'm checking:

1) mode (if suitable for award, else discard)
2) band (if suitable for award, else discard)
3) dxcc (if suitable for award)
4) date (checking award begin-end period NOT THE SINGLE REFERENCE!!!).
Date is used to manage "temporary awards" like Olympic games, special events and similar. Date is also used when editing a QSO: awards will be loaded with reference of the QSO date, not current date.

Once selected the award i'm filtering references by:
1) active flag (not active will be discarded in new entry)
2) dxcc (if award has not a DXCC list set the reference SHOULD have a single DXCC set, that must matches the current callsign under analysis)
3) date (a single Island could appear/disappear without need to invalidate the Whole award

Keep up the good work :)
73
Daniele
Daniele Pistollato - IW3HMH
Locked